Abstract

NEW MATERIAL:Monacolin J, a physiologically active substance of the formula with following physical and chemical properties: elementary analysis, C: 71.54%, H: 8.65%, 0: 19.90%; molecular weight (measured by mass analysis), 320; molecular formula, C19H28O4; sobubility, soluble in methanol, acetone, chloroform, benzen, insoluble in hexane, petroleum ether; a neutral white powder; it can be detected as a spot by thin layer chromatography.
USE: Antihyperlipemia and antiarteriosclerotic.
PREPARATION: A bacteria capable of producing monacolin J, e.g., Monascus ruber No.1005 (FERM-P No.4822) is aerobically cultured at 20W35°C.
